Skyline Chili restaurant chain. Famous for secret recipe Cincinnati-style chili & fast, friendly dine-in & drive-thru service. Serving Cheese Coneys, Ways, Greek Salad & more great-tasting food since 1949. Locations in OH, KY, IN & FL. Grocery products available at on Amazon and at select grocery stores throughout the US.

You know the more I travel and the more I eat, the more I learn what I like and what I don't. I've learned that I only kinda like skyline chili. Not because it's not good, but it's not great. It's cinnamon/cumin/cocao/cloves (4C's) covering up bland chili and unimaginative flavor (Sorry Cincinnati, but Texas got it right, plus they invented it. Its the cheese, not spaghetti or chili. And cheese alone can't carry it's weight. It's every kids dream food, but what happens when that kid grows up and finds caviar, sushi, dry aged prime meat. This starts to feel like a struggle meal and not in the nostalgia way
I'm not going to get into how the 4 Way is just a chili dog subbed bun for noodles and minus the dog (onoins, not beans, otherwise it's a stew).
160 locations for a commercialized regionalized dish that when put to the test and debated with locals (who have traveled) can't stand the weight as to what makes it good, not just unique.
I think it's totally worth it to try, but it's not something you need to go to Cincinnati to get, so as I was passing thru Louieville I stopped here, find your nearest one and after 1 visit and 1 dish you'll get the jist, not overly explained and set up by some Cincinnati native steering things.
The service is good becuase the table side service actually makes a difference. The decor is somewhere between corporate and kitchy. Prices are on the reasonable side, but once you make it at home you kinda realize it's not. Your paying for an idea that's good, not great. The same thing could have been done with Curry Noodles, it's kinda like Poutine for Canadians.
It's good food and a consistent meal and experience, but a little simplistic and underdeveloped, they really could have taken this flavor and combination much further and not leaned so much into the spice profile being different than Texas. I often call it the Starbucksification of foods.
